Hi Guys,

Here is the problem or help that I need. I want to reinstall windows 7 as its been a few years and running sluggish.

I have one disk that windows 7 is currently installed on, on that disk I have two partitions one is for the system space (C: drive) the other is for backups and downloads etc (D: drive).

I want to be able to reinstall windows without overwriting or deleting the other partition (D:) that is on the disk.

So what is the correct way of doing this when installing windows 7? Should i delete the C: partition or should I format this? And if so I just dont want to delete that other partition with my backups on there. Let me know if this is even possible.

Also I am running a Raid 0.
 
Solution
Hi, It would be good to make a backup of files on D, before starting.
When asked where to install Windows. select C partition and format it. Then click load driver and load the RAID driver. With the formatted C partition selected, install Windows.
